Biking to the Illinois state line

November 19, 2009 By WRN Contributor

Badger State Trail in Madison

Badger State Trail in Madison

Good news for bikers and hikers after action by the state Building Commission. State Representative Spencer Black (D-Madison), a member of the panel, says the commission gave final approval Wednesday to finishing the multi-use Badger State Trail. Black says the final six mile section will connect trails in Fitchburg and Madison with the rest of the state, all the way to the Illinois border. The Commission approved about a half-million dollars in state funding to complete the trail, and that will be matched by a million dollars in federal money. It’s estimated a quarter million people will use the trail each year.
